December weather forecast
Las Tunas, Cuba

Weather in December

December, the first month of the winter in Las Tunas, is also a moderately hot month, with an average temperature varying between 28.5°C (83.3°F) and 20.3°C (68.5°F).

Temperature

In Las Tunas, the average high-temperature in December is almost the same as in November - a still moderately hot 28.5°C (83.3°F). The average low-temperature, in Las Tunas, is 20.3°C (68.5°F).

Heat index

The average heat index in December is evaluated at a tropical 34°C (93.2°F). Take special precautions - heat exhaustion and heat cramps are expected. Heatstroke may occur with lengthy activity.
Note that heat index values are valued for light wind and location in the shade. Exposure to direct sunshine can increase heat index values by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'real feel', 'felt air temperature', 'apparent temperature', or 'feels like', is what the temperature feels like to the human body when the air temperature is combined with the relative humidity. Additional factors like activity, pregnancy, wind, and differences in body mass, height, and shape affect individual temperature impact. Bear in mind that direct sunshine exposure increases weather impact, and may raise heat index by up to 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are particularly important for children. Young children are generally more endangered than adults, as they usually less sweat. And also, due to larger skin surface relative to their small bodies and higher heat production as a result of their activity.

Humidity

In Las Tunas, the average relative humidity in December is 82%.

Rainfall

In Las Tunas, in December, during 11.1 rainfall days, 21mm (0.83") of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Las Tunas, during the entire year, the rain falls for 202.5 days and collects up to 785mm (30.91") of precipitation.

Daylight

December has the shortest days of the year in Las Tunas, Cuba, with an average of 10h and 53min of daylight.
On the first day of December, sunrise is at 06:28 and sunset at 17:25.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 06:44 and sunset at 17:36 CST.

Sunshine

In Las Tunas, Cuba, the average sunshine in December is 6.5h.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index are January through March, October through December, with an average maximum UV index of 6. A UV Index reading of 6 to 7 represents a high health hazard from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: In December, the average maximum UV index of 6 translate into the following recommendations:
Take precautions against overexposure. Fair-skinned people may get burned in less than 20 minutes. Seek shade and minimize exposure to direct Sun in a period between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. when UV radiation is most intense; keep in mind that shade structures like parasols or canopies do not provide perfect sun protection. Sun-protective clothing, a long-sleeved shirt and pants, a wide-brimmed hat, and UVA and UVB-blocking sunglasses are particularly helpful in blocking UV radiation's harmful effects.
